What Is a Digital Guest Book and Why Is It Changing Events?

A digital guest book is a modern take on this timeless tradition, letting guests leave messages, photos, and even short video clips using their own smartphones. It’s essentially an interactive, multimedia scrapbook for your event, capturing memories in a way that feels alive and dynamic.

A whimsical drawing of an open book on a stool, releasing colorful shapes and a floating book.

Instead of just getting a name on a page, you get a vibrant, living collection of moments seen through the eyes of your favorite people. It’s a private online space where everyone, whether they're dancing in the room or joining from halfway across the world, can share their well-wishes.

Imagine your cousin who couldn't make the wedding uploading a heartfelt video toast, or your friends snapping and sharing their best selfies from the dance floor in real time. This is where the magic happens—it’s not just about signing in; it’s about collaborative memory-making.

A Quick Look: Digital vs. Physical

To see the difference clearly, let's put them side-by-side. The traditional book has its charm, but the digital version offers a whole new level of interaction and longevity that's hard to beat for modern events.

Digital Guest Book vs Physical Guest Book at a Glance

Feature Physical Guest Book Digital Guest Book
Content Text-based signatures, maybe a Polaroid Text, photos, videos, audio messages
Accessibility Only available at the event venue Accessible from anywhere via QR code or link
Inclusivity Limited to in-person attendees Guests can contribute remotely, before, during, or after
Durability Prone to damage, spills, and fading Securely stored in the cloud, safe forever
Convenience Guests may have to wait in line Instant contribution from their seats
Sharing Difficult to share with others Easily shareable gallery with a single link
Storage Takes up physical space Digital, takes up zero physical space

Ultimately, the choice comes down to what kind of keepsake you want to create.

Step 1: Choose the Right Platform

First things first, you need to pick a digital guest book service that actually fits your event. They're not all built the same, so it pays to look for a few key features that will make the experience seamless for both you and your guests. The goal is to make collecting memories feel effortless, not like a chore.

Here’s what you absolutely should look for:

  • No App Required: This is the golden rule. Your guests shouldn't have to download a thing. A platform that works straight from their phone's web browser is the key to getting everyone to participate.
  • QR Code and Link Access: A must-have. You need a unique QR code for your in-person guests and a simple link for anyone celebrating from afar. This two-pronged approach makes sure no one gets left out.
  • Multimedia Support: A great digital guest book is more than just signatures. Make sure the service lets guests upload high-quality photos and even videos.
  • Customization Options: You should be able to tweak colors, fonts, and welcome messages. Matching the guest book to your event's theme creates a polished, cohesive feel.

Step 3: Generate and Display Your QR Code

The QR code is the magic key that gives everyone at your event instant access. Your chosen platform should generate a unique code for you with a single click. Your job is to make that code impossible to miss.

You'll need a reliable way to create and download it. For total flexibility, you can even use a tool like Wishgram's free QR code generator to create custom codes for different placements.

Here’s how to make sure guests actually see it and use it:

  1. Create Some Signage: Design a few small, stylish signs or cards with the QR code and dead-simple instructions. Something friendly like "Scan me to share a memory!" is all you need.
  2. Place It Strategically: Don't hide your signs! Put them in high-traffic spots where guests naturally hang out. The entrance, every dinner table, the bar, and near the gift table are all perfect locations.
  3. Test, Test, and Test Again: Seriously, don't skip this. Before the big day, print out your QR code and test it with a few different phones (both iPhone and Android). Make sure it scans instantly and goes to the right page without a hitch.

By making the QR code a visible part of your decor, you give guests a gentle nudge to contribute all throughout the event, not just when they walk in. That constant access is a huge plus, letting people capture moments of joy as they happen.

Will My Less Tech-Savvy Guests Be Able to Use It?

This is probably the number one concern for hosts, and I get it. The good news? The answer is a resounding yes. Modern digital guest books are designed with absolute simplicity in mind. The whole experience is built to feel intuitive, especially for guests who aren't glued to their phones 24/7.

There are no apps to download or complicated logins to remember. Guests just point their phone's camera at a QR code, which instantly opens a simple webpage. From there, the instructions are crystal clear, guiding them to leave a message, upload a photo, or record a video in just a few quick taps. Honestly, it’s about as easy as sending a text message.

To make sure everyone feels included, think about setting up a designated "tech helper" or a central tablet station at the event. A friendly face offering a bit of assistance can make all the difference for guests who might be a little hesitant.

How Is My Guests' Information Kept Safe?

Privacy is a huge deal, and any reputable platform takes it very seriously. Your collection of personal messages, photos, and videos isn't just thrown out onto the public internet. It’s stored securely in a private gallery that only you can access.

You have complete control over who gets to see the final collection. Access is usually managed through a private link or a password-protected account that you’re in charge of. The bottom line is, the content your guests submit belongs to you, and you should always have the option to download a complete, high-resolution backup for your own records. That gives you total ownership and peace of mind.
